See the License for the specific language governing permissions and limitations under the License. ==============================================================================*/ #include "tensorflow/core/framework/op_kernel.h" namespace tensorflow { // Base class of ops that collects statistics of the allocator of a device. class MemoryStatsOp : public OpKernel { public: explicit MemoryStatsOp(OpKernelConstruction* context) : OpKernel(context) {} void Compute(OpKernelContext* context) override { Allocator* allocator = context->device()->GetAllocator(AllocatorAttributes()); AllocatorStats allocator_stats; allocator->GetStats(&allocator_stats); Tensor* output_tensor = nullptr; OP_REQUIRES_OK( context, context->allocate_output(0, TensorShape({}), &output_tensor)); output_tensor->scalar()() = ExtractAllocatorStats(allocator_stats); } protected: // Extracts a certain field (determined by subclasses) from an allocator // stats. virtual int64 ExtractAllocatorStats( const AllocatorStats& allocator_stats) const = 0; }; // Op that measures current memory in bytes. class BytesInUseOp : public MemoryStatsOp { public: explicit BytesInUseOp(OpKernelConstruction* context) : MemoryStatsOp(context) {} private: int64 ExtractAllocatorStats( const AllocatorStats& allocator_stats) const override { return allocator_stats.bytes_in_use; } }; // Register this op on GPU only, see comment for MaxBytesInUse for reason REGISTER_KERNEL_BUILDER(Name("BytesInUse").Device(DEVICE_GPU).HostMemory("out"), BytesInUseOp); #ifdef TENSORFLOW_USE_SYCL REGISTER_KERNEL_BUILDER( Name("BytesInUse").Device(DEVICE_SYCL).HostMemory("out"), BytesInUseOp); #endif // TENSORFLOW_USE_SYCL // Op that measures the total memory (in bytes) of a device. class BytesLimitOp : public MemoryStatsOp { public: explicit BytesLimitOp(OpKernelConstruction* context) : MemoryStatsOp(context) {} private: int64 ExtractAllocatorStats( const AllocatorStats& allocator_stats) const override { return allocator_stats.bytes_limit; } }; REGISTER_KERNEL_BUILDER(Name("BytesLimit").Device(DEVICE_CPU), BytesLimitOp); REGISTER_KERNEL_BUILDER(Name("BytesLimit").Device(DEVICE_GPU).HostMemory("out"), BytesLimitOp); #ifdef TENSORFLOW_USE_SYCL REGISTER_KERNEL_BUILDER( Name("BytesLimit").Device(DEVICE_SYCL).HostMemory("out"), BytesLimitOp); #endif // TENSORFLOW_USE_SYCL // Op that measures the peak memory in bytes. class MaxBytesInUseOp : public MemoryStatsOp { public: explicit MaxBytesInUseOp(OpKernelConstruction* context) : MemoryStatsOp(context) {} private: int64 ExtractAllocatorStats( const AllocatorStats& allocator_stats) const override { return allocator_stats.max_bytes_in_use; } }; // MallocExtension_GetAllocatedSize doesn't return the allocated size reliably // for CPU allocators, so we register this op on GPU only. REGISTER_KERNEL_BUILDER( Name("MaxBytesInUse").Device(DEVICE_GPU).HostMemory("out"), MaxBytesInUseOp); #ifdef TENSORFLOW_USE_SYCL REGISTER_KERNEL_BUILDER( Name("MaxBytesInUse").Device(DEVICE_SYCL).HostMemory("out"), MaxBytesInUseOp); #endif // TENSORFLOW_USE_SYCL } // namespace tensorflow
